>I am still looking for 8 more volunteers to provide communications
>support for the Indianapolis Marathon on Saturday November 3rd. 
>Volunteer communicators will be stationed at rest stops and other
>critical locations along the marathon route.  Volunteer communicators
>will be providing logistical communications, requesting medical
>assistance to their location, and providing situational awareness to
>the event staff and public safety.

>The American Diabetes Association is in need communications assistance
>with their annual ADA Tour de Cure bike ride on Saturday October 20th. 
>The ride will start and end at the Indianapolis Motor Speedway.  The
>ride will occur on roads in Marion, Hendricks, and Boone counties with
>the farthest north point being in the Whitestown area.  The event
>organizers are planning to have a total of 3 water/aid stops along the
>route outside of the speedway and 5 inside the speedway.
>
>I am looking for volunteers for the water/aid stops both along the
>outer route and inside the speedway. I will also be looking volunteers
>to act as APRS trackers for both the 50k and 75k lead and tail, SAGS,
>(SAGS should have a vehicle that can carry at least one bicycle and
>rider, APRS is encouraged)as well as several other areas along the
>course.  Volunteers should have at least a 2 meter mobile radio but a
